# Zellic 2023 Smart Contract Source Index Zellic is making publicly available a dataset of known Ethereum mainnet smart contract source code. Our aim is to provide a contract source code dataset that is readily available to the public to download in bulk. We believe this dataset will help advance the frontier of smart contract security research. Applications include static analysis, machine learning, and more. This effort is part of Zellic’s mission to create a world with no smart contract hacks. ## Methodology First, we accumulated a list of all deployed contracts on Ethereum mainnet as of block 16860349. This does not include contracts that have been `SELFDESTRUCT`ed. We progressively built up this index by performing a full sync from the genesis block using the modified Geth instance. Whenever a new contract was created, we added it to our index. When a contract `SELFDESTRUCT`ed, we removed it from the index. This list is available in this dataset as the file `address_bytecodehash_index`. Next, we collected contract source code from publicly available online sources. All data was obtained from publicly accessible resources. Finally, we calculated all of the Keccak256 hashes of the deployed runtime EVM bytecode of each contract. We deduplicated contract source code by bytecode hash. In other words, we organized the contract source code set by the bytecode hash of their corresponding verified contracts. For example, if source codes A and B are both verified against smart contracts X and Y with the same deployed EVM bytecode, we only include one of A or B in this dataset. Choosing among duplicates was arbitrarily. ## Dataset Statistics **Number of unique source codes, by bytecode hash**: 149,386 **Contracts with code available**: 3,897,319 (This is more than the previous number, because MANY contracts share identical bytecode) **Number of smart contracts in global index**: 30,586,657 (not all have source code available, see Methodology) | **Chars (wc -c)** | **Words (wc -w)** | **LoC (code)** | **LoC (comments)** | **LoC (whitespace)** | **LoC (total)** | |-------------------|-------------------|----------------|--------------------|----------------------|-----------------| | 6,473,548,073 | 712,444,206 | 90,562,628 | 62,503,873 | 24,485,549 | 177,552,050 | **Unique words**: 939,288 ## Dataset Structure ### Index The `address_bytecodehash_index` file contains a list of known smart contract addresses mapped to the Keccak256 hash of their EVM bytecode. Look up the smart contract address in this file to find the source. This file also serves as a list of all deployed smart contracts as of block 16860349. **Not all contracts in the index file will have source code available.** This is a list of **all** deployed smart contracts as of block 16860349. (See Methodology). Excerpt of data from the index for preview purposes: ``` ... 00012e87fa9172d0c613f69d0abf752bb00310ec:4f5a5f6706dc853cb3ae2279729e0d7e24dda128a77358144e4c0fd3e5d60e98 00012c8ef0fef0a06e1644ab91107fe8584fb91e:a828ef7f5f6d2ebb1203de12878e16aa5ba6984c12ededff4e19876233533505 00012df38ea3a6dabefb8407a59219a0c7dd0bc8:c279544d07d9631b1e37d835cadfe7098d60e508cf8f18a89ddb8b176d56874d 00012d92a0e7ee1b19f8e018267c97a3a7e99aa7:0865cec1e9ac3048b12a85fc3b9fbc682c3831784e3396416635df4cb88c3fdd 00012f07e281c1d8a9d790358050b6015eef942c:ab7af4c77ed6371c7eda04ba317a134f0b06593c0dc2851bf4c709a367ea50ed 00012e198745e53293bf09ddec8da1284963fded:ce33220d5c7f0d09d75ceff76c05863c5e7d6e801c70dfe7d5d45d4c44e80654 00012ec2c9fc4a1692176da5202a44a4aea5e177:ce33220d5c7f0d09d75ceff76c05863c5e7d6e801c70dfe7d5d45d4c44e80654 ... ``` ### Contract Sources Smart Contract sources are organized by folder in the `organized_contracts` directory. For example, a contract with the bytecode hash `beef3d7d1884c4fee50548cfe762415fe494e3feb1e6ca181352ef023ba1ff7a` would be in the directory `organized_contracts/be/beef3d7d1884c4fee50548cfe762415fe494e3feb1e6ca181352ef023ba1ff7a/`. Each folder for a smart contract contains the source files as well as a `metadata.json` that contains information about the contract such as the compiler version and optimizations used. These settings can be used to attempt to reproduce the build. Example of metadata.json for preview purposes (unminified for ease of viewing): ```json { "ContractName": "MageSpace", "CompilerVersion": "v0.8.10+commit.fc410830", "Runs": 200, "OptimizationUsed": false, "BytecodeHash": "c2f8f4e79a9d7c23d8a398768e1476f03f0e11c44fc7441c021e098c71678d03" } ``` #### Source Formats Contracts may come in one of three source formats. Single file, multiple files, and [Solidity Compiler JSON](https://docs.soliditylang.org/en/v0.8.19/using-the-compiler.html#compiler-api). For multiple file contacts, each `.sol` file will be included in the directory. Single file contracts will be named `main.sol`. Some contracts are written in Vyper, not Solidity. These will be named `main.vy`. For Solidity Compiler Input JSON, the compiler input will be stored in `contract.json`. **Not all contract code is in Solidity. Some contract code is in Vyper, or other languages! The Pathfinder and Pathfinder-X datasets have been crucial for training Large Language Models with Long-Range Dependencies. In January of 2023, Meta's Mega LLM scored a 97% on the Pathfinder-X dataset, indicating a need for an even more challenging benchmark. Pathfinder-X2 contains 200,000 512x512 images along with 200,000 segmentation masks for those images. Each image contains an assortment of dashed-line "snakes" of varying length, and a model's task is to segment only the snake with a circle on one end. Each image is meant to be fed in as a sequence,pixel-by-pixel, into a Large Language Model. Filtered and modified version of Japanese/Chinese language pair data from [WikiMatrix v1](https://opus.nlpl.eu/WikiMatrix.php). Process steps: 1. Basic regex based filtering / length checking to remove abnormal pairs. 2. Semantic similarity filtering with a threshold value of 0.6, based on [sentence-transformers/LaBSE](https://huggingface.co/sentence-transformers/LaBSE). 3. This dataset contains audios of 264 species of birds singing that were all processed. It was processed as follows: 1. Stereo to Mono 2. Resampled 16kHz 3. High Pass Filter (1500Hz and filter order of 16) 4. Normalized The raw dataset was provided by the BirdCLEF 2023 challenge from Kaggle. 一个来自K-SportsSum:https://github.com/krystalan/k-sportssum 的实现,原作者给出了思路,但并未实现其具体过程,此数据集是对该数据集“新闻与评论句子根据相似度搭配”部分的实现。 方法是:遍历新闻句子,以类似指针的方式获取新闻句子的时间信息(如果有的话),然后将两个指针作为范围,将范围内的新闻句子遍历,在同一时间范围之内查找评论句子,评分后选择最高的结果,并删除该句以防止重复,最终获得一句新闻搭配一句评论的结果。 我使用了bert—Score和ROUGE指标,按照7:3加权计算分数。 *建议* 数据集内给出了该搭配的指标,请考虑使用平均数等方式过滤掉较低的坏搭配。 An implementation from K-SportsSum: https://github.com/krystalan/k-sportssum was used to implement the "news and comment sentences paired based on similarity" section of the dataset. The original author provided the idea but did not implement the specific process. The method involves traversing the news sentences and obtaining the time information of the news sentences (if any) in a pointer-like way. Then, two pointers are used as the range to traverse the news sentences. Within the same time range, the comment sentences are searched, and the highest scored result is selected and deleted to avoid duplication, resulting in one news sentence paired with one comment sentence. BERT-Score and ROUGE metrics were used with a 7:3 weighted score calculation. It is recommended to use averaging or other methods to filter out poor pairings based on the metrics provided within the dataset.

# Dataset Card for JSICK ## Table of Contents - [Dataset Card for JSICK](#dataset-card-for-jsick) - [Table of Contents](#table-of-contents) - [Dataset Description](#dataset-description) - [Dataset Summary](#dataset-summary) - [Japanese Sentences Involving Compositional Knowledge (JSICK) Dataset.](#japanese-sentences-involving-compositional-knowledge-jsick-dataset) - [JSICK-stress Test set](#jsick-stress-test-set) - [Languages](#languages) - [Dataset Structure](#dataset-structure) - [Data Instances](#data-instances) - [base](#base) - [stress](#stress) - [Data Fields](#data-fields) - [base](#base-1) - [stress](#stress-1) - [Data Splits](#data-splits) - [Annotations](#annotations) - [Additional Information](#additional-information) - [Licensing Information](#licensing-information) - [Citation Information](#citation-information) - [Contributions](#contributions) ## Dataset Description - **Homepage:** https://github.com/verypluming/JSICK - **Repository:** https://github.com/verypluming/JSICK - **Paper:** https://direct.mit.edu/tacl/article/doi/10.1162/tacl_a_00518/113850/Compositional-Evaluation-on-Japanese-Textual - **Paper:** https://www.jstage.jst.go.jp/article/pjsai/JSAI2021/0/JSAI2021_4J3GS6f02/_pdf/-char/ja ### Dataset Summary From official [GitHub](https://github.com/verypluming/JSICK): #### Japanese Sentences Involving Compositional Knowledge (JSICK) Dataset. JSICK is the Japanese NLI and STS dataset by manually translating the English dataset [SICK (Marelli et al., 2014)](https://aclanthology.org/L14-1314/) into Japanese. We hope that our dataset will be useful in research for realizing more advanced models that are capable of appropriately performing multilingual compositional inference. #### JSICK-stress Test set The JSICK-stress test set is a dataset to investigate whether models capture word order and case particles in Japanese. The JSICK-stress test set is provided by transforming syntactic structures of sentence pairs in JSICK, where we analyze whether models are attentive to word order and case particles to predict entailment labels and similarity scores. The JSICK test set contains 1666, 797, and 1006 sentence pairs (A, B) whose premise sentences A (the column `sentence_A_Ja_origin`) include the basic word order involving ga-o (nominative-accusative), ga-ni (nominative-dative), and ga-de (nominative-instrumental/locative) relations, respectively. We provide the JSICK-stress test set by transforming syntactic structures of these pairs by the following three ways: - `scrum_ga_o`: a scrambled pair, where the word order of premise sentences A is scrambled into o-ga, ni-ga, and de-ga order, respectively. - `ex_ga_o`: a rephrased pair, where the only case particles (ga, o, ni, de) in the premise A are swapped - `del_ga_o`: a rephrased pair, where the only case particles (ga, o, ni) in the premise A are deleted ### Languages The language data in JSICK is in Japanese and English. ## # Dataset Description * Example model using the dataset: https://huggingface.co/hackathon-somos-nlp-2023/roberta-base-bne-finetuned-suicide-es * Example space using the dataset: https://huggingface.co/spaces/hackathon-somos-nlp-2023/suicide-comments-es * Language: Spanish ## Dataset Summary The dataset consists of comments on Reddit, Twitter, and inputs/outputs of the Alpaca dataset translated to Spanish language and classified as suicidal ideation/behavior and non-suicidal. # Dataset Structure The dataset has 10050 rows (777 considered as Suicidal Ideation/Behavior and 9273 considered Not Suicidal). ## Dataset fields * `Text`: User comment. * `Label`: 1 if suicidal ideation/behavior; 0 if not suicidal comment. # Dataset Creation ## Suicidal Ideation/Behavior * 90 rows from Columbia Suicide Severity Rating Scale (C-SSRS) https://zenodo.org/record/2667859#.ZDGnX-xBxYi C-SSRS is a gold dataset for suicidal comments detection on Reddit. We use `Helsinki-NLP/opus-mt-en-es` to translate the dataset. We also explode on paragraphs, filter messages less than 240 characters, and we filter the positive ones validating against the [Moderation API of OpenAI](https://platform.openai.com/docs/guides/moderation). * 519 rows from https://github.com/laxmimerit/twitter-suicidal-intention-dataset/tree/master The dataset contains the tweet data of suicidal intention and no intention data. We use `Helsinki-NLP/opus-mt-en-es` to translate the dataset. We filter the positive ones validating against the [Moderation API of OpenAI](https://platform.openai.com/docs/guides/moderation). * 168 rows added manually from public forums and public blogs. ## Non Suicidal * 5000 rows from instructions of https://huggingface.co/datasets/somosnlp/somos-clean-alpaca-es * 2000 rows from output of https://huggingface.co/datasets/somosnlp/somos-clean-alpaca-es * 2000 rows from Columbia Suicide Severity Rating Scale (C-SSRS) * 100 rows from https://huggingface.co/datasets/ziq/depression_advice. We use `Helsinki-NLP/opus-mt-en-es` to translate the dataset. * 100 rows added manually from public forums, blogs and podcasts. # Considerations for Using the Data ## Social Impact of Dataset The dataset could contain some patterns to detect suicidal ideation/behavior. ## Discussion of Biases No measures have been taken to estimate the bias and toxicity embedded in the dataset. However, the most of the data is collected on Reddit, Twitter, and ChatGPT. So there is probably an age bias because [the Internet is used more by younger people](https://www.statista.com/statistics/272365/age-distribution-of-internet-users-worldwide). # Additional Information ## Team * [dariolopez](https://huggingface.co/dariolopez) * [diegogd](https://huggingface.co/diegogd) ## Licesing This work is licensed under a [Apache License, Version 2.0](https://www.apache.org/licenses/LICENSE-2.0)
